Celebrate America Recycles Day with the City of Irvine November 15

Celebrate America Recycles Day with the City of Irvine November 15! Every year, this national day aims to spread awareness on how to recycle, which recycled products to buy, and how to reduce waste. Recycling is just one way our City is working to create a climate-safe future for the community and become carbon neutral by 2030.

Irvine Police Investigating Fatal Collision Involving a Pedestrian

A 76-year-old pedestrian has died after being involved in a collision with a truck.

Last night, at approximately 6:15 p.m., the Irvine Police Department (IPD) and Orange County Fire Authority (OCFA) responded to a reported traffic collision involving a pedestrian and a white Chevrolet Silverado truck. The collision occurred on East Yale Loop just before the intersection of Witherspoon.

OCFA arrived at the location and determined the pedestrian had died of her injuries. Her identity is not being released at this time.

Irvine Police Investigating Fatal Hit and Run Traffic Collision

A 33-year-old man has died after being struck by a vehicle as he walked in lanes of traffic.

Last night, at approximately 9:06 p.m., the Irvine Police Department (IPD) received a call of a man walking in the roadway near the intersection of Von Karman Avenue and Michelson Drive. At 9:11 p.m., IPD received a second call that a man had been hit by a vehicle in the same area.

Irvine Police Seek Public’s Help Locating Critical Missing Person

Update: Irvine, Calif. (November 4, 2022) – The Irvine Police Department (IPD) has learned 84-year-old Changyu Zhou was last seen at 10:00 a.m. on Saturday, October 29, 2022, in the area of Jeffrey and Walnut.

He is described as a Chinese, male, 5’2”, 130 pounds, with white hair, and brown eyes. When he left his residence he was wearing a black baseball cap (see above photo), green shirt, black vest (see above photo), blue jeans, and black Adidas shoes.
